A centralized approach to modern fundraising
At Ronald McDonald House Mountain West, fundraising is deeply connected to how the organization shows up for families. With GoFundMe Pro, the team can launch pages, track donations, and manage campaigns from one place. They run multiple campaigns at once, tailor pages for different fundraising moments, and create experiences that stay consistent with their brand.
The Ronald McDonald House Mountain West team approaches fundraising optimization as an ongoing process. They test features like Intelligent Ask Amounts and default fee coverage, monitor donor feedback, and adjust as needed. Mobile-first design and flexible payment options, like Apple Pay, PayPal, and Venmo, make it easier for supporters to give.
GoFundMe Pay has been really beneficial for us. We don’t have to manage accounts for every payment type, and our donors can still pay using their preferred methods.
Bringing storytelling and design into an end-of-year campaign
Already familiar with GoFundMe Pro’s other campaign types, the Ronald McDonald House Mountain West team was excited about Campaign Studio’s storytelling capabilities and more polished donor experience, so they decided to use it for their holiday campaign. The campaign aligned with the organization’s brand, website, and direct mail, helping carry a consistent story across digital and print channels.
With Campaign Studio, it’s much easier to tell the story and bring our campaigns to life in a way that feels intentional and engaging.

The results translated into greater impact for families. RMHC Mountain West saw a 37% increase in average gift size and a 23% year-over-year increase in revenue. A 27% point increase in donors covering fees helped direct more funds to care.
In 2025 alone, the organization supported 18,798 families and delivered $11.9 million in cost savings. Each gift helped provide meals, groceries, and overnight stays for families in need.

Ronald McDonald House Mountain West’s GoFundMe Pro tips:
- Treat campaigns as opportunities to test. Try new features on lower-risk campaigns, learn from donor response, and adjust quickly.
- Align donation pages with direct mail, event messaging, and website visuals to build trust and create a more cohesive campaign experience.
